The Sacramento Kings and Golden State Warriors meet Thursday in Game 3 of the NBA West First Round Playoffs at the Chase Center. Let’s preview this game and give out a pick and prediction.

The Sacramento Kings are averaging 120 points on 45.3 percent shooting and allowing 114.5 points on 47.7 percent shooting. De’Aaron Fox is averaging 31 points and 7 assists, while Malik Monk is averaging 25 points and 4.5 rebounds. Domantas Sabonis is the third double-digit scorer and Harrison Barnes is grabbing 6.5 rebounds. The Sacramento Kings are shooting 30 percent from beyond the arc and 77 percent from the free throw line. The Sacramento Kings are allowing 32.2 percent shooting from deep and are grabbing 45.5 rebounds per game.

The Golden State Warriors are averaging 114.5 points on 47.7 percent shooting and allowing 120 points on 45.3 percent shooting. Stephen Curry is averaging 29 points and 4 assists, while Klay Thompson is averaging 21 points and 4 assists. Andrew Wiggins is the third double-digit scorer and Gary Payton II is dishing 1 assist. The Golden State Warriors are shooting 32.2 percent from beyond the arc and 80 percent from the free throw line. The Golden State Warriors are allowing 30 percent shooting from deep and are grabbing 41 rebounds per game.

The Kings are 34-16-1 ATS in their last 51 road games and 4-9 ATS in their last 13 games playing on 2 days rest. The Warriors are 39-16-1 ATS in their last 56 home games and 0-4 ATS in their last 4 Conference Quarterfinals games. The under is 5-1 in Kings last 6 overall. The under is 8-3-1 in Warriors last 12 home games. The Kings are 11-2 ATS in the last 13 meetings in Golden State and 20-8 ATS in the last 28 meetings.

The Golden State Warriors are an experienced team that’s had their backs against the wall before, and they should give a better effort defensively at home. I fully expect the Warriors to win this game. However, the Kings have outplayed the Warriors twice and their youth, speed, and athleticism is giving them fits. Also, no Draymond, the Warriors’ energy spark and best defensive player, that’s kind of a big deal. The value is with the Kings and the free points, a team that’s also been a covering machine on the road this season.
